/**
* Returns a target string for the SocketAddress. It is only used as a placeholder, because
* DirectAddressNameResolverFactory will not actually try to use it. However, it must be a valid
* URI.
*/
@VisibleForTesting
static String makeTargetStringForDirectAddress(SocketAddress address) {
try {
return new URI(DIRECT_ADDRESS_SCHEME, "", "/" + address, null).toString();
} catch (URISyntaxException e) {
// It should not happen.
throw new RuntimeException(e);
}
}

protected AbstractManagedChannelImplBuilder(SocketAddress directServerAddress, String authority) {
this.target = DIRECT_ADDRESS_SCHEME + ":///" + directServerAddress;
this.target = makeTargetStringForDirectAddress(directServerAddress);
this.directServerAddress = directServerAddress;
this.nameResolverFactory = new DirectAddressNameResolverFactory(directServerAddress, authority);
}
